Dáil Éireann Debate, Thursday - 14 October 2021

Thursday, 14 October 2021

Questions (248)

Bernard Durkan

Question:

248. Deputy Bernard J. Durkan asked the Minister for Rural and Community Development the extent to which she might consider broadening the eligibility for the various rural community schemes operated by her Department in the future; and if she will make a statement on the matter. [50292/21]

View answer

Written answers

My Department has a number of nationally funded rural schemes including the Rural Regeneration and Development Fund, the Town and Village Renewal Scheme, the Outdoor Recreation Infrastructure Scheme and the CLÁR Programme.

Each scheme is targeted at addressing specific issues and achieving particular aims and objectives. My Department reviews and revises the various schemes each year to ensure that they are responsive to the changing demands. This includes a consideration of the focus of the schemes and the eligibility criteria.

I will continue to examine the approach to delivering the schemes under the remit of my Department before they are launched in 2022.
